Transaction e909caadb369da53a6bd472385fbf380aff977e77d05a28d4fafa6f3b38678ae
1 Input
1 Output
-
e909caadb369da53a6bd472385fbf380aff977e77d05a28d4fafa6f3b38678ae:0
- value
- 37804
- script pubkey
- OP_0 OP_PUSHBYTES_20 c259f30b2e15f7b13e268789c62e8762d131c9a0
- address
- bc1qcfvlxzewzhmmz03xs7yuvt58vtgnrjdqtr8k8l